Abstract

With the maturity and popularity of Internet of Things (IoT), the notion of Social Internet of Things (SIoT) has been proposed to support novel applications and networking services for the IoT in more effective and efficient ways. Although there are many works for SIoT, they focus on designing the architectures and protocols for SIoT under the specific schemes. How to efficiently utilize the collaboration capability of SIoT to complete complex tasks remains unexplored. Therefore, we propose a new query, namely Task-Optimized Group Search (TOGS), to address this need. TOGS aims to extract the target SIoT group such that the target SIoT group will be able to easily communicate with each other while maximizing the accuracy of performing the given tasks. We propose two problem formulations, namely Bounded Communication-loss TOSS (BC-TOSS) and Robustness Guaranteed TOSS (RG-TOSS), for different communication scenarios, and prove that they are both NP-Hard and inapproximable. We propose a polynomial-time algorithm with performance bound for BC-TOSS, and an efficient polynomial-time algorithm to obtain good solutions for RG-TOSS. The experimental results on real datasets indicate that our proposed algorithms outperform other baselines.
